Transaction 688765e028b35484576e8e975c661071508c63eef30b144fd70e01ba80584210

1 Input
2 Outputs
  • 688765e028b35484576e8e975c661071508c63eef30b144fd70e01ba80584210:0
  • value  57448
    address  3Lmw5wsgP4LiEKjs5ZyGiWUenFgCYqTYtu
  • 688765e028b35484576e8e975c661071508c63eef30b144fd70e01ba80584210:1
  • value  71603
    address  bc1q38hruz4p4c8953fzhnfzfss5y3uv5r8jdy8q8m